  • The Role of AI in Climate Change Mitigation

    Artificial Intelligence (AI) is increasingly being recognized as a powerful tool in the fight against climate change. This article explores the various ways AI is contributing to climate change mitigation efforts and its potential impact on the environment.

    Climate Modeling and Prediction

    AI algorithms can analyze complex climate data to improve climate models and predictions. This helps scientists better understand climate patterns and make informed decisions about mitigation strategies.

    Energy Efficiency

    AI technologies are being used to optimize energy consumption in buildings, transportation, and industrial processes. By improving energy efficiency, AI can help reduce greenhouse gas emissions.

    Renewable Energy Integration

    AI can enhance the integration of renewable energy sources, such as solar and wind, into the power grid. This includes predicting energy production, managing storage, and optimizing distribution.

    Environmental Monitoring

    AI-powered sensors and drones are being used to monitor environmental changes, such as deforestation, air quality, and ocean health. This data is crucial for assessing the impact of climate change and implementing conservation efforts.

    Sustainable Agriculture

    AI is helping farmers adopt sustainable agricultural practices by optimizing irrigation, reducing pesticide use, and improving crop yields. This contributes to reducing the environmental footprint of agriculture.

    Conclusion

    The role of artificial intelligence in climate change mitigation is multifaceted and holds great promise for addressing environmental challenges. By leveraging AI technologies, we can enhance our ability to combat climate change and work towards a more sustainable future.

  • AI and Cybersecurity: Protecting Against Emerging Threats

    As cyber threats continue to evolve, artificial intelligence (AI) is playing a crucial role in enhancing cybersecurity measures. This article explores how AI is being used to protect against emerging cyber threats and the benefits it offers to organizations.

    Threat Detection and Prevention

    AI-powered systems can analyze vast amounts of data to identify patterns and anomalies that may indicate a cyber threat. By detecting threats in real-time, AI can help prevent attacks before they cause significant damage.

    Automated Response

    AI can automate responses to cyber threats, allowing for quicker mitigation of attacks. This includes isolating affected systems, blocking malicious traffic, and alerting security teams to take further action.

    Predictive Analytics

    AI-driven predictive analytics can forecast potential cyber threats based on historical data and emerging trends. This enables organizations to proactively strengthen their defenses against anticipated attacks.

    Enhanced User Authentication

    AI technologies, such as biometric recognition and behavioral analysis, are improving user authentication methods. This helps prevent unauthorized access to sensitive information and systems.

    Continuous Monitoring

    AI enables continuous monitoring of networks and systems, providing ongoing protection against cyber threats. This allows for the early detection of vulnerabilities and the implementation of necessary security measures.

    Conclusion

    Artificial intelligence is revolutionizing cybersecurity by providing advanced tools for threat detection, automated response, predictive analytics, enhanced authentication, and continuous monitoring. As cyber threats continue to evolve, leveraging AI technologies will be essential for organizations to safeguard their digital assets effectively.

  • AI in Education: Enhancing Learning Experiences

    Artificial Intelligence (AI) is transforming the education sector by providing innovative tools and personalized learning experiences. This article explores how AI is enhancing education and the benefits it brings to students and educators.

    Personalized Learning

    AI-powered platforms can analyze student performance and learning styles to create customized learning paths. This allows students to learn at their own pace and focus on areas where they need improvement.

    Intelligent Tutoring Systems

    AI-driven tutoring systems provide students with real-time feedback and support. These systems can adapt to individual learning needs, helping students grasp complex concepts more effectively.

    Automated Grading

    AI can streamline the grading process by automatically assessing assignments and exams. This saves educators time and allows them to focus on providing personalized support to students.

    Virtual Classrooms

    AI technologies enable virtual classrooms that facilitate remote learning. Features such as AI-powered discussion forums and interactive content enhance student engagement and collaboration.

    Data-Driven Insights

    AI can analyze educational data to provide insights into student performance, helping educators identify trends and make informed decisions about teaching strategies.

    Conclusion

    The integration of artificial intelligence in education is revolutionizing the way students learn and educators teach. By leveraging AI technologies, the education sector can create more effective, personalized, and engaging learning experiences for all.

  • Ethical Implications of AI: What You Need to Know

    As artificial intelligence (AI) continues to advance and integrate into various aspects of society, it raises important ethical questions that need to be addressed. This article explores the ethical implications of AI and what individuals and organizations should consider.

    Bias in AI Algorithms

    One of the primary ethical concerns with AI is the potential for bias in algorithms. If AI systems are trained on biased data, they can perpetuate and even amplify existing inequalities. It is crucial to ensure that AI development includes diverse datasets and regular audits to identify and mitigate bias.

    Privacy Concerns

    AI systems often rely on large amounts of personal data to function effectively. This raises concerns about data privacy and security. Organizations must implement robust data protection measures and be transparent about how they collect, use, and store personal information.

    Accountability and Transparency

    As AI systems make more decisions that impact people’s lives, questions about accountability arise. It is essential to establish clear guidelines on who is responsible for the actions of AI systems and to ensure transparency in how these systems operate.

    Job Displacement

    The automation of tasks through AI has the potential to displace jobs across various industries. While AI can create new opportunities, it is important to consider the social and economic impacts of job displacement and to develop strategies for workforce transition and retraining.

    Ethical Use of AI

    Organizations must consider the ethical implications of how they deploy AI technologies. This includes ensuring that AI is used in ways that align with societal values and do not cause harm.

    Conclusion

    The ethical implications of artificial intelligence are complex and multifaceted. By addressing issues such as bias, privacy, accountability, job displacement, and ethical use, individuals and organizations can help ensure that AI technologies are developed and deployed responsibly for the benefit of society.

  • How AI is Transforming the Customer Service Industry

    Artificial Intelligence (AI) is reshaping the customer service industry by enhancing efficiency, improving customer experiences, and reducing operational costs. This article delves into how AI is transforming customer service and the benefits it brings to businesses and consumers alike.

    AI-Powered Chatbots

    Chatbots are becoming a staple in customer service, providing instant responses to common inquiries. They can handle multiple conversations simultaneously, reducing wait times and freeing up human agents for more complex issues.

    Personalized Customer Interactions

    AI algorithms analyze customer data to deliver personalized experiences. By understanding customer preferences and behaviors, businesses can tailor their interactions, leading to increased satisfaction and loyalty.

    Predictive Analytics

    AI-driven predictive analytics help businesses anticipate customer needs and proactively address potential issues. This allows for more efficient resource allocation and improved service delivery.

    Automated Ticketing Systems

    AI can streamline ticketing systems by categorizing and prioritizing customer requests. This ensures that urgent issues are addressed promptly, enhancing overall service quality.

    Voice Recognition Technology

    Voice recognition technology powered by AI enables customers to interact with support systems using natural language. This improves accessibility and convenience for users seeking assistance.

    Conclusion

    AI is revolutionizing the customer service industry by providing innovative solutions that enhance efficiency and customer satisfaction. As AI technologies continue to evolve, businesses that embrace these advancements will be better positioned to meet the demands of modern consumers.

  • Managing Debt: Strategies for Paying Off Loans Faster

    Managing debt effectively is essential for achieving financial freedom and stability. Here are some strategies to help you pay off loans faster and reduce your overall debt burden.

    1. Create a Debt Repayment Plan

    List all your debts, including interest rates and minimum payments. Prioritize paying off high-interest debts first while making minimum payments on others.

    2. Use the Debt Snowball Method

    Focus on paying off the smallest debt first to build momentum and motivation. Once that debt is paid off, apply the payment amount to the next smallest debt.

    3. Consider the Debt Avalanche Method

    Alternatively, prioritize paying off debts with the highest interest rates first to minimize the total interest paid over time.

    4. Increase Your Payments

    Whenever possible, make extra payments towards your debt principal. Even small additional payments can significantly reduce the repayment period.

    5. Consolidate Debt

    Consider consolidating multiple debts into a single loan with a lower interest rate. This can simplify payments and potentially reduce interest costs.

    6. Avoid New Debt

    Resist the temptation to take on new debt while focusing on paying off existing loans. Stick to a budget and use cash or debit for purchases.

    7. Seek Professional Advice

    If you’re struggling with debt management, consider consulting a financial advisor or credit counselor for personalized guidance.

    Conclusion

    By implementing these strategies, you can effectively manage and pay off your debt faster, paving the way for a more secure financial future. Stay committed to your repayment plan and celebrate your progress along the way.
